How to Resize PDF to A4 in Windows

Resizing a PDF to A4 in Windows is a simple process that can be done using the pdfFiller product. Follow the step-by-step guide below to learn how to resize your PDF to A4:

01
Open the pdfFiller product on your Windows device.
02
Click on the 'Upload' button to import the PDF file you want to resize.
03
Once the PDF is uploaded, click on the 'Edit' button to enter the editing mode.
04
In the editing mode, locate the 'Resize' option in the toolbar at the top of the screen and click on it.
05
A dropdown menu will appear. Select the 'A4' option from the list.
06
The PDF will automatically be resized to A4 dimensions.
07
Review the resized PDF to ensure it meets your requirements.
08
If you're satisfied with the resized PDF, click on the 'Save' button to save the changes.
09
Choose a destination folder on your Windows device to save the resized PDF.
10
Give the resized PDF a new name if desired, and click on the 'Save' button again.
11
The resized PDF will be saved to your chosen destination folder in A4 format.

How do I change the paper size in PDF format? To change the paper size when you want to print or to export to PDF, go to menu File – Print – Page Setup and select another Paper Size.
Change the default by going to start>printers right-click the pdf printer and select printing prefs. under the pdf settings tab ensure A4 is selected instead of letter.
